Ciné Belval's drive-in movie season
Ciné Belval near Esch-sur-Alzette starts a four night season of drive-in movies next to their cinema with a mixture of classics and new films.
Movie fans can park up for four days of movie magic from tomorrow night when Ciné Belval opens its first drive-in cinema.
The outdoor venue, based on the popular drive-in cinemas of the 1960s and 70s, will allow film fans to enjoy movies from their cars and hear the soundtrack via their radios.
Organised by Caramba cinema, the venue, in the Square Mile in Belval, Esch sur Alzette, will offer food and drink from nearby kiosks and space for up to 130 cars to park and watch the movies.
